The JA Solar 450W N-Type Bifacial Double Glass All Black Panel is engineered for maximum energy output, durability, and aesthetic appeal. Using advanced MBB N-type solar cells in a half-cell configuration, this module delivers higher efficiency, lower degradation, and better performance under weak light conditions. Perfect for residential and commercial installations, this bifacial panel optimises power generation while maintaining a sleek, all-black finish.
Rated Power: 450W with 22.5% efficiency
N-Type technology reduces light-induced degradation (LID)
Enhanced weak illumination response ensures consistent output even in cloudy or shaded conditions
Optimised temperature coefficient for reliable performance in high temperatures
Bifacial double glass design improves durability and resistance to micro-cracks
Product Warranty: 25 years
Linear Power Output Warranty: 30 years
Designed to withstand long-term environmental stress for residential or commercial rooftops
Weight: 22 kg
Dimensions: 1,762 × 1,134 × 30 mm
VMPP: 32.82 V
IMPP: 13.71 A
Isc: 14.48 A
Voc: 39.3 V
Temp. Coefficient (Mpp): -0.3 %
Clamp Position: Long and short side
Connector Type: Round Post
